is a specialized Windows utility used for flashing firmware, kernels, and boot images onto Rockchip-based devices (such as Android TV boxes, tablets, and single-board computers). It is the successor to the older "RKBatchTool" and provides more granular control over individual partitions. Key Features of v2.71
